Vincent Corona-Evans - VCE is a musician, an artist and storyteller who writes original songs, plays multiple instruments, records his own tracks, and has recently started to combine his talents into making music videos for his songs. Recently, his music video for his song "The River Song" was selected at the Sugar Loaf Film Festival in Sugar Loaf, NY. Although he enjoys experimenting with different styles, his music is a mix of 80s meets 90s with a little prog rock thrown in. Vincent studied at the Museum School of Fine Arts in Boston, where he developed a strong foundation in visual storytelling. He’s been an illustrator and graphic designer since the 90s and has dedicated over 18 years to teaching music, sharing his passion and knowledge with students of all ages. He's been writing songs since he was 12. He’s also a proud father and a husband of 28 years. Both his wife and 8-year-old son are a constant source of inspiration—and sometimes even co-creators. Whether it’s a fully produced song or a scrappy animated idea, Vincent Corona-Evans brings heart, humor, and a creative spirit to everything he does.
